Job description

SPIRE Hospitality is a management company specializing in creating memorable guest experiences and delivering best-in-class service at our hotels and resorts across the country. We ensure you have the support, tools and opportunities you need to get the job done, grow as an individual, and excel in your hospitality career.

Benefits:

We offer a comprehensive full-time benefits package consisting of: medical, dental, vision, pet discount program, identity theft protection, Earned Wage Access to get paid before payday, pre-paid legal support, flexible spending accounts, 401K, life, critical accident, critical illness, short- & long-term disability, paid time off, wellness programs, wonderful hotel discounts and much more!

Essential Job Functions:
  • Champion the culinary vision by designing innovative, seasonal menus - blending creativity, regional flavors, and guest feedback into unforgettable dining experiences.
  • Lead from the line with a hands-on approach: inspire, train, and mentor a high-performing culinary team while upholding impeccable quality, safety, and productivity standards.
  • Be the face of the kitchen by "touching tables" during service - building genuine connections with guests, elevating service, and ensuring every dish reflects your culinary passion.
  • Drive excellence in execution through active oversight of production flow, staff performance and real-time coaching to maintain consistency and elevate presentation.
  • Curate special moments by crafting specialty menus for VIP events, banquets, tastings, and unique culinary activations that showcase creativity and elevate the hotel's brand.
  • Protect the heart of the house by ensuring top-tier food safety, managing inventory with precision, and collaborating with Food & Beverage leadership to support strategic goals and budget alignment.
Hotel Specific:
  • Salary of $100,000 - $110,000 annually plus potential bonus
  • Must be front of house facing while also managing and directing the success of the kitchen and food quality
Physical Demands:
  • This position is an indoor role (75%+) with frequent standing and walking.
  • Finger and hand dexterity to operate food machinery and utensils.
  • Ability to grasp, lift and/or carry, or otherwise move goods weighing up a maximum of 400 lbs.
